Output 65b26a324326baffa225a78d543058cc12194ec07d5a2503cb01c29a1c7a040d:1

value
3680669
script pubkey
OP_0 OP_PUSHBYTES_20 31097dc28b4d3ba56560728b692075ec1e15de61
address
ltc1qxyyhms5tf5a62etqw29kjgr4as0pthnpzzmel5
transaction
65b26a324326baffa225a78d543058cc12194ec07d5a2503cb01c29a1c7a040d
spent
true